1. About Accidents & Injuries Law in Lyngby, Denmark

In Lyngby, as in the rest of Denmark, victims of accidents and injuries navigate a system designed to compensate for harm, medical costs, and lost income. Regulatory frameworks cover personal injuries from car crashes, workplace incidents, and falls in public spaces. The aim is to restore a victim to the financial position they would have been in if the injury had not occurred.

Most claims are handled through a mix of insurance settlements and statutory schemes. If fault is clear or liability is disputed, a lawyer can help gather evidence, negotiate with insurers, and pursue court or tribunal options when needed. Local residents often rely on Danish advokats or solicitors who understand the nuances of Danish tort law and social security rules.

In Lyngby, access to legal counsel is supported by a network of firms with experience in personal injury, road traffic, and employment injuries. The guidance below focuses on practical steps, typical timelines, and how local laws affect claims. Always verify the latest procedure with a qualified attorney in Lyngby or the Copenhagen area.

According to the Danish government, compensation for accidents typically includes medical costs, rehabilitation, and loss of earnings for personal injuries. Seek professional advice to determine which elements apply to your case. gov.dk

Road traffic accidents are governed by the Traffic Insurance Act, which sets the framework for insurer liability and compensation. Trafikstyrelsen

3. Local Laws Overview

These are the core statutes typically involved in Accidents & Injuries cases in Lyngby. They shape who pays, what compensation covers, and how disputes are resolved.

  • Erstatningsansvarsloven (Act on Tortious Liability) - Governs liability for damages when there is fault or negligence. It covers non-contractual claims for injuries, property damage, and related costs.
  • Arbejdsskadeloven (Workers' Compensation Act) - Applies to workplace injuries and occupational diseases. It provides specific benefits and procedures for workers who are injured on the job.
  • Færdselsloven (Traffic Act) and Trafikforsikringsloven (Traffic Insurance Act) - Regulate road safety, fault assessment, and the obligation to provide compensation through motor vehicle insurance for road traffic accidents.

Important context for Lyngby residents: injury claims often involve a mix of these laws, especially when an accident occurs on public property or on a road near Lyngby. Cases typically progress from initial medical care and insurance contact to evidence collection, negotiation, and, if needed, court or tribunal proceedings.

For procedural clarity, the Danish government outlines how to pursue personal injury actions and the role of different agencies in the compensation process. gov.dk

Road accident compensation is guided by the Traffic Insurance Act and related regulations, with oversight and guidance available from Danish transport authorities. Trafikstyrelsen

4. Frequently Asked Questions

What should I do immediately after a cycling accident in Lyngby?

Get medical attention as soon as possible and document injuries. Exchange contact details with the other party, gather witness information, and photograph the scene if safe to do so. Notify your insurer promptly.

How do I start a personal injury claim in Lyngby?

Consult a local advokat or solicitor who specializes in accidents. They will assess liability, collect evidence, and communicate with insurers on your behalf.

What is the time limit to file a personal injury claim in Denmark?

Prescription periods vary by claim type, but many personal injury claims have several years of potential protection. Always check with a Danish lawyer for the exact deadline on your case.

How much compensation can I expect for medical expenses?

Compensation typically covers medical costs, rehabilitation, and related expenses. The exact amount depends on injury severity, treatment needs, and documented losses.

Do I need a lawyer for a minor injury?

Even minor injuries can benefit from legal review to ensure proper documentation and to preserve rights for future claims or insurance disputes.

Can I claim damages for a defective product in Denmark?

Yes. Danish tort law supports product liability claims when a defect causes injury or harm, subject to evidence and causation requirements.

What is the difference between an advokat and a solicitor in Denmark?

Advokat is the Danish term for a legally trained attorney authorized to practice in courts. A solicitor can provide legal advice and negotiations, but often works with an advokat for litigation.

Should I talk to my insurer before hiring a lawyer?

It can help to inform your insurer, but do not settle any claim or sign agreements without legal guidance. A lawyer can protect your rights and optimize the settlement.

Do I qualify for workers’ compensation if the accident happened at a university campus near Lyngby?

If the accident occurred in connection with work duties, you may qualify under Arbejdsskadeloven. A lawyer can determine eligibility and assist with the application process.

How long does a typical personal injury case take in Lyngby?

Timelines vary widely. Simple, undisputed cases may settle in months, while complex matters or disputes can take years in court or through administrative channels.

Where can I find a local accident lawyer in Lyngby?

Look for firms with a focus on personal injury, road traffic, or workplace injuries in the Lyngby or Copenhagen area. Schedule consultations to compare experience and approach.

How are lawyers' fees structured in Denmark for accident claims?

Fees commonly include hourly rates or fixed fees for specific services. Some firms offer initial consultations at a reduced rate or for free. Discuss a clear fee arrangement in writing.

Can I appeal an insurance decision about my injury claim?

Yes, you can generally challenge an insurer's decision. A lawyer can guide you through internal appeals and, if needed, court processes.
